Delta Closes 2015 with Historic Profit
Delta Air Lines (NYSE: DAL) jumped in early trading after the airline reported record-breaking earnings for the fourth quarter and full year 2015. Delta’s stock was trading at $46.60 per share, up nearly 5 percent, mid-morning. Passing The CompTIA SY0-301 Exam
The SY0-301 exam is a CompTIA certifying examination that will provide individuals with the skills necessary to be able to implement and troubleshoot security issues. By passing the SY0-301 examination, an individual will be certified with a CompTIA Security Plus certification.
